Facebook帖子喜欢

Facebook帖子喜欢,facebook,facebook-graph-api,android-facebook,Facebook,Facebook Graph Api,Android Facebook,我有一个关于FB Graph API的问题。假设我想搜索与Facebook帖子相关的喜好,我必须这样做: 541729512538864_792100727501740/likes/ 但如果我想知道某个用户(我)是否喜欢那个特定的帖子(而不是页面),该怎么办?我已经尝试过这样做 541729512538864_792100727501740/likes/<my user id> 541729512538864_792100727501740/s/ 但是它不会返回任何结果。那么实

我有一个关于FB Graph API的问题。假设我想搜索与Facebook帖子相关的喜好,我必须这样做:

541729512538864_792100727501740/likes/
但如果我想知道某个用户(我)是否喜欢那个特定的帖子(而不是页面),该怎么办?我已经尝试过这样做

541729512538864_792100727501740/likes/<my user id>
541729512538864_792100727501740/s/

但是它不会返回任何结果。那么实际的图形路径是什么呢?我非常感谢您的帮助,谢谢您:D

对于图形API,这是不可能的。您需要改用FQL:

select post_id, like_info.user_likes from stream where post_id="541729512538864_792100727501740"
会回来的

{
  "data": [
    {
      "post_id": "541729512538864_792100727501740", 
      "like_info": {
        "user_likes": false
      }
    }
  ]
}

就我而言。这始终绑定到用于运行此查询的访问令牌的用户。请参阅以获取参考。

感谢您的快速回复!是的,在发布这个问题之前,我尝试了FQL查询,它成功了。但是我读了Facebook的升级平台thingy,他们说在不久的将来可能不会使用FQL,所有的东西都将通过Graph API实现。这就是为什么我希望尽可能地使用Graph API而不是FQL,因为在不久的将来必须将所有东西从FQL迁移到Graph API,这会带来不便。但是哦,好吧,我想我得和FQL一起去了。再一次非常感谢你,伙计:)不客气!FQL将一直存在,直到v2.0被v2.1取代。看见